Crime in Fort Dodge summary. We use data from the FBI to determine the crime rates in Fort Dodge. Key points include:

  • There were 1,043 total crimes in Fort Dodge in the last reporting year.

  • The overall crime rate per 100,000 people in Fort Dodge is 4,256.8 / 100k people.

  • The violent crime rate per 100,000 people in Fort Dodge is 1,061.1 / 100k people.

  • The property crime rate per 100,000 people in Fort Dodge is 3,195.7 / 100k people.

  • Overall, crime in Fort Dodge is 100.86% above the national average.

Cost of living in Fort Dodge summary. We use data on the cost of living to determine how expensive it is to live in Fort Dodge. Real estate prices drive most of the variance in cost of living around Iowa. Key points include:

  • The cost of living in Fort Dodge is 84 with 100 being average.

  • The cost of living in Fort Dodge is 0.8x lower than the national average.

  • The median home value in Fort Dodge is $129,004.

  • The median income in Fort Dodge is $60,649.

Fort Dodge, IA Weather

  • The average high in Fort Dodge is 57.9° and the average low is 37.2°.

  • There are 64.9 days of precipitation each year.

  • Expect an average of 34.7 inches of precipitation each year with 34.7 inches of snow.

Fort Dodge Demographics And Statistics

Population over time in Fort Dodge

The current population in Fort Dodge is 24,827. The population has decreased 2.0% from 2010.

Year Population % Change
2024 24,827 0.2%
2023 24,788 -0.2%
2022 24,850 0.1%
2021 24,826 2.7%
2020 24,168 -0.5%
2019 24,278 -0.6%
2018 24,417 -0.6%
2017 24,566 -0.2%
2016 24,626 -0.7%
2015 24,789 -0.2%
2014 24,846 -0.5%
2013 24,972 -0.5%
2012 25,109 -0.5%
2011 25,230 -0.4%
2010 25,323 -
